Spring
文章平均质量分 94
程序员李哈
本平台分享技术帖,某站:李哈zzz分享技术视频
展开
-
Spring Cloud组件源码之LoadBalancer源码分析
由于原有的负载均衡组件Ribbon停止维护,而完美的Spring生态怎能允许缺少负载均衡组件呢?Spring Cloud官方自己造出了Spring Cloud LoadBalancer来代替原有的Ribbon。由于是官方自己写的组件,所以并没有像eureka、Feign那样抽出一个单独的组件包出来。放入到Spring Cloud Commons规范包中。原创 2023-04-13 17:15:45 · 963 阅读 · 0 评论 -
Spring Cloud组件源码之OpenFeign源码分析
既然是学习OpenFeign源码,我们第一步是不是应该清楚Openfeign的架构,由上图我们得知Spring Cloud 组件名 承上启下,向下兼容组件,向上实现规范和扩展。那么把Spring Cloud Openfeign带入进去就很好理解了,向下兼容Feign这个组件,向上实现规范和扩展。反观,我们连Feign这个组件的原理都不知道,就去学习Spring Cloud Openfeign那怎么学得懂呢?下面是Feign这个组件的架构思想图。一言以蔽之:简化Http客户端的操作,兼容众多Http客户端原创 2023-04-12 17:26:24 · 1435 阅读 · 1 评论